About The Author
Wendy Cooper
Wendy Cooper was Bill Cooper’s partner in life and work. She is a respected botanist who has discovered, and named, a number of new plant species, and has also had species named in her honour. She is the co-author, with Bill Cooper, of Fruits of the Australian Tropical Rainforest and Australian Rainforest Fruits: A Field Guide. Contributor Rupert Russell is a naturalist, writer and friend to the Coopers.
